Abstract

Assessment of the impact of proposed works on surrounding Heritage Assets It is proposed to construct an agricultural building in a field to the east of two Grade II Listed Buildings - Dunton Hall and the Pigeon house. Part of Dunton hall is currently used as a house, whilst another part is used as a shop. The Pigeon house is vacant. The proposed development will have no negative impact on the two listed buildings. Any impact will be positive in that it will provide some screening between the Heritage Assets and the HS2 railway. When considering the impact of the substantial earthworks which will be undertaken as part of the construction of the HS2 railway line adjacent to the development area, in comparison, there will be little negative impact on the setting of two Listed Buildings (Dunton Hall and the Pigeon house) caused by the construction of the agricultural building.
